sqlserver封装,封装数据库的方式-成都创新互联网站建设

关于创新互联

多方位宣传企业产品与服务 突出企业形象

公司简介 公司的服务 荣誉资质 新闻动态 联系我们

sqlserver封装,封装数据库的方式

Java数据库连接封装类

try{

成都创新互联是一家专注于成都网站制作、网站建设与策划设计,宿州网站建设哪家好?成都创新互联做网站,专注于网站建设10多年,网设计领域的专业建站公司;建站业务涵盖:宿州等地区。宿州做网站价格咨询:13518219792

class.forName(driver);

}

catch (ClassNotFoundException e)

{

e.printStackTrace();

}

错了,应该写在方法里面。。。

public Connection getConnection()

{

try{

class.forName(driver);

connection = DriverManager.getConnection(URL,username,password);

}

catch (SQLException e1)

{

e1.printStackTrace();

}

catch (ClassNotFoundException e)

{

e.printStackTrace();

}

return connection;

}

或者把他放在构造方法里。

当然是:

Exception in thread "main" java.lang.Error: Unresolved compilation problems:

编译肯定不对。

java中怎么把对sqlserver的连接封装并调用呢

写一个公共类,如下:

import java.sql.*;

public class ConnectDB {

//数据库用户名

String userName="sa";

//数据库密码

String userPassword="123456";

//数据库的URL,包括连接数据库所使用的编码格式

String url="jdbc:sqlserver://localhost:1433;databaseName=stu";

//定义一个连接对象

Connection dbConn;

//错误信息串

String errMes;

public ConnectDB() {

//初始化操作

errMes="";

dbConn=null;

}

//连接数据库

public Connection getConn() {

try {

//声明所用的类包

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");

//获得数据库的连接对象

dbConn= DriverManager.getConnection(url,userName,userPassword);

} catch(Exception e) {

dbConn = null;

errMes=e.toString();

}

return dbConn;

}

//获取错误信息

public String getErrMes() {

return errMes;

}

}

在C#中什么做完一个项目怎么样吧数据库和c#打包封装

这样看你用C# 语言开发的是什么类型的项目了。

1.B/S结构的程序在部署的时候是需要将你的程序放在一个web容器中来运行的例如IIS。然后在部署数据库,微软的数据库允许我们将数据库以文件的形式提取出来存放在项目的某一个文件当中,但是这也是需要一个前提的,就是你部署的这台计算机已经有SQL server 的客户端才可以这样使用。

2.C/S结构的程序不需要web容器的平台可以直接运行在客户的机器上,但是在如果你的程序用到数据库的话还是需要对数据库进步部署的。

如果你想将你的程序和数据捆绑在一起的话可以选择一个比较轻量级的数据库,比如微软的Access 它是附加上office中的,使用它是可以实现程序和数据一起打包的

如何封装用c# 、asp.net 、svg 、sql做的网站?

这个不叫封装,一般叫部署

把开发的web网站部署到web服务器,连接数据库服务器

C#只是一种语言,按楼主的意思是需要一种开发web应用程序的技术就是asp.net,只不过它用的是C#语言

sql也只是数据库查询语言,我们一般选择具体的数据库产品,比如sqlserver

就像我们不会说,我用聊天工具和你联系,而说的是我用QQ和你联系..


当前名称:sqlserver封装,封装数据库的方式
分享网址:http://kswsj.cn/article/dsgioec.html

其他资讯